Transaction e85a2e4396e58566d4792f85a79a94c041624981bac6210c06b39ade764587bb

1 Input
2 Outputs
  • e85a2e4396e58566d4792f85a79a94c041624981bac6210c06b39ade764587bb:0
  • value  369243
    address  17JVLVUH1D9mUJsBAVRasmKbRWvsf2SS4t
  • e85a2e4396e58566d4792f85a79a94c041624981bac6210c06b39ade764587bb:1
  • value  3190677
    address  134P7uxJsMULAymZj9ycspEkkvoJtEo5B3